C语言整蛊小程序代码分享
需积分: 5 160 浏览量
更新于2024-11-06
收藏 799B ZIP 举报
资源摘要信息:"C代码整蛊小程序是一个使用C语言编写的小型软件程序,旨在提供一个趣味性或恶作剧性质的功能,通过用户交互或自动执行方式来实现对用户的"整蛊"效果。整蛊程序可以设计为多种多样的形式,比如弹出突然的窗口消息、模拟系统错误、修改用户设置或者进行一些无害的恶作剧操作。"
知识点:
1. C语言编程基础:
C语言是一种广泛使用的计算机编程语言,具备结构化编程、模块化编程和高效率等特性。编写整蛊小程序需要具备基础的C语言知识,如数据类型、控制结构、函数、数组以及指针的使用。
2. 用户输入处理:
整蛊程序通常需要接收用户的输入,可能通过命令行界面或图形用户界面来实现。处理用户输入需要了解如何读取和解析输入数据,以及如何安全地验证输入的有效性。
3. 文件操作:
如果整蛊程序设计为修改系统设置或者用户的文件内容,就需要进行文件的读写操作。这涉及了解文件系统的结构、打开/关闭文件、读取和写入数据等技术。
4. 系统调用和库函数:
整蛊程序可能需要调用操作系统的特定功能,例如弹出消息框、更改系统时间等。这就需要熟悉C语言标准库以及操作系统提供的API函数。
5. 图形用户界面(GUI)编程:
如果整蛊程序具备图形界面,开发者需要了解基本的GUI编程,如创建窗口、处理事件、绘制图形等。
6. 系统安全和稳定性的考量:
虽然整蛊程序大多是为了娱乐目的,但开发者需要意识到程序对用户的影响,确保不会对用户的计算机系统造成损害,同时提供足够的提示和退出方式,避免用户因为程序而感到不适。
7. 编译和调试:
整蛊小程序需要被编译成可执行文件才能运行。此外,编程过程中调试是不可或缺的环节,需要熟悉调试工具和方法来确保程序的稳定运行。
8. 代码的可读性和维护性:
为了便于他人理解和未来的维护,编写整蛊小程序时应注重代码的可读性和注释的完整性。
9. 文档编写:
READE.txt文件应该提供程序的简要说明、使用方法、注意事项等,文档编写是软件开发中重要的一环,有助于用户更好地理解和使用整蛊小程序。
综上所述,编写一个C代码整蛊小程序不仅是一个有趣的过程,也是一个检验程序员编程能力和理解操作系统功能的实践。开发者在设计程序时,应充分考虑到程序的趣味性、用户体验以及系统的安全性。同时,编写此类程序时也需要遵守相关的伦理和法律规定,避免造成不必要的困扰或损害。
2009-08-31 上传
2009-05-30 上传
2007-11-15 上传
2024-10-26 上传
2024-10-26 上传
2023-08-10 上传
2024-07-27 上传
2024-03-21 上传
2023-08-29 上传
weixin_38565818
- 粉丝: 3
- 资源: 956
最新资源
- 火炬连体网络在MNIST的2D嵌入实现示例
- Angular插件增强Application Insights JavaScript SDK功能
- 实时三维重建:InfiniTAM的ros驱动应用
- Spring与Mybatis整合的配置与实践
- Vozy前端技术测试深入体验与模板参考
- React应用实现语音转文字功能介绍
- PHPMailer-6.6.4: PHP邮件收发类库的详细介绍
- Felineboard:为猫主人设计的交互式仪表板
- PGRFileManager:功能强大的开源Ajax文件管理器
- Pytest-Html定制测试报告与源代码封装教程
- Angular开发与部署指南:从创建到测试
- BASIC-BINARY-IPC系统:进程间通信的非阻塞接口
- LTK3D: Common Lisp中的基础3D图形实现
- Timer-Counter-Lister:官方源代码及更新发布
- Galaxia REST API:面向地球问题的解决方案
- Node.js模块:随机动物实例教程与源码解析